LG G Pad F2 8.0 has a score of 62.7, which is better than the Acer Iconia A3's overall score of 55.2. Both tablets in this comparison use Android operating system, but LG G Pad F2 8.0 has 7.1 Nougat version and Acer Iconia A3 has Android 4.2, giving you some nice extra features. The LG G Pad F2 8.0 design is way newer, a lot thinner and incredibly lighter than Acer Iconia A3.
LG G Pad F2 8.0 has a little bit better processing power than Acer Iconia A3, because although it has doesn't have a GPU, it also counts with a higher number of cores and 1 GB more RAM memory. The Acer Iconia A3 has a brighter display than LG G Pad F2 8.0, because although it has a little bit lower screen density, and they both have the same exact resolution of 800 x 1280 pixels, the Acer Iconia A3 also counts with a bigger screen.
LG G Pad F2 8.0 features a slightly better camera than Acer Iconia A3. Both have a camera in the back with a 5 megapixels, the same (Full HD) video resolution and the same video frame rate. The LG G Pad F2 8.0 has a superior storage capacity for apps and games than Acer Iconia A3, and although they both have the same 16 GB internal memory capacity, the LG G Pad F2 8.0 also has an external memory card slot that admits up to 1,95 TB.
The Acer Iconia A3 has longer battery life than LG G Pad F2 8.0, because it has 3540mAh of battery capacity.
